Gork and I made those Retro rags. They pre-date any old school websites. If anything they inspired sites like VBMX. Ask Bill C. who founded this site. We originally met when he called me at ABA becuase someone had given him a copy of Retro Rag. Gork and I handed them out at the ABA Grands in OKC. We had the"The Original School Museum" going again that year (started the museum at the Grands in '90). We originally handed out 200 copies of the first printing. The 1st run of 200 have a brown cover. The second run have a blue cover, and the third run has a white cover. We did one more issue after that called Retro Rag2. We did one printing and it's on a white cover.

Thanks Jamie H. I might be bias, but I agree on the history part. Retro Rag was the first attempt by collectors to reach other collectors and see if anyone else was out there. Retro Rag often gets over looked on the whole VBMX scene as they were around when most people on this site weren't even thinking about this just yet. Bill C. and I had a chuckle about the RETRO Rag today. He said he couldn't believe it when he got one in his hands. He said he was blown away!!

The collector types are still relevant to this day for sure! LOL!! Even more so now then back then as there are many more collectors.

If you get a chance to skim through one, you'll notice Gork and I posted every single collector we knew of at that time in our lives. There was 16 people posted on a USA map, and Gork and I were two of them. Think about that for a minute, 14 other people, that's IT!
